How they compare
Saint Lucia currently reports 227.40 million against 205.15 million in Niger, a difference of 22.25 million.
That makes Saint Lucia's figure about 1.1 times Niger's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 19 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Niger ahead.
Niger ranks 103rd and Saint Lucia ranks 102nd of 197 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Niger averaged higher in 2 and Saint Lucia in 1.

About this data
The World and Country Group Aggregates (historically called BOPSY) is an annual publication, released each November, of major balance of payments and international investment position components for countries, country groups, and the world.
